Name of Work: Kumarganj - Samjhia Road - Chainage from 0.00 Km. to 13.80 Km. - Improvement of Riding Quality by providing 25mm thick SDBC under Dakshin Dinajpur Division, PWD.
Sl.No.Item DescriptionItem Code / MakeQuantityUnits
11Providing and laying Bituminous Profile Corrective Course using Hot Mix Plant and using aggregates of Grading-2 of Table-33 premixed with 75kg of bitumen per cum, transported to site laid over a previously prepared surface at specified laying temperature to the required grade, level and alignment, as per specification to achieve the desired compaction including cost and carriage of stone materials and bitumen, hire charges of machinery and equipment, cost of fuel and lubricants and wages of operational staff, quality control complete as per direction of Engineer-in-charge. Grading - 2
21.01With Pakur variety stone chips & Bitumen VG-30 (Bulk)607.96Cum.
32Providing and applying tack coat with Cationic Bitumen Emulsion of approved grade conforming to IS: 8887-1978 on the prepared surface cleaned with Hydraulic broom, moistening the surface including cost and carriage of emulsion, hire charges of machinery and labour, cost of fuel and lubricants all complete as per Clause 503 of Specifications for Road & Bridge Works of MoRT&H (5th Revision).
42.01On Bituminous Surface [Using Bitumen Emulsion M.S. Type (Packed) at the rate of 0.20 to 0.30 kg per sqm.]94842Sqm.
53Semi-dense Bituminous Concrete\nProviding & laying Semi-dense Bituminous Concrete (SDBC) as wearing coarse by Hot Mix Plant, using coarse aggregates, fine aggregates, filler materials and binder of required specification and grading as per approved job mix formula, over thoroughly cleaned surface coated with tack coat, including screening, cleaning of aggregates, mixing the components as per approved Job Mix Formula with hot binder, carrying the mixture by tipper truck or any other approved suitable arrangements, laying the mixture uniformly, maintaining the specified laying temperature, thorough rolling with power roller with necessary hand packing and pinning to give an uniform surface to achieve the desired density of at least 98% of that of Laboratory Marshall specimen, including the cost and carriage of aggregates, filler and binder, heating the binder, preheating the aggregates, and filler to the specified temperature, including the hire charges of Hot Mix Plant and other machineries, pay of operators, cost of fuel and lubricants and all other incidental charges complete.\nWith Pakur variety stone chips & Bitumen VG-30 (Bulk)
63.01For Grading 2 (10 mm nominal size, 25-30 mm thick.)
73.02Using Drum Mix Type HMP of minimum capacity 60-90 TPH.2026.54Cum.
84Repairing pot-holes and making up small depressions with ramming or power rolling including screening, cleaning chips or metals and washing, drying as necessary and heating the chips or metal where necessary, cutting pot holes to regular shapes with vertical edges, cleaning the disintegrated materials, heating matrix and applying tack coat (including sides), finishing the top of repaired surface levelled with adjoining area, including cost and carriage of stone aggregates and matrix,\nexcluding cost of applying tack coat. [Tack coat is to be considered separately]\n\nWith Pakur variety stone chips & Bitumen VG-30 (Bulk)
94.01With premixed Chips with 54 kg of bitumen per m3 of loose net volume of stone chips (The payment is to be made on the basis of loose net volume of stone materials consumed in the work)\n
104.02Using Mobile HMP (Light duty)81.06Cum.
115Retro-Reflectorised Traffic Signs\nProviding and fixing of retro- reflectorised cautionary, mandatory and informatory sign as per IRC :67 made of high intensity grade sheeting vide clause 801.3, fixed over aluminium sheeting, 1.5 mm thick supported on a mild steel angle iron post 75 mm x 75 mm x 6 mm firmly fixed to the ground by means of properly designed foundation with M15 grade cement concrete 45 cm x 45 cm x 60 cm, 60 cm below ground level as per approved drawing and Clause 801 of Specifications for Road & Bridge Works of MoRT&H (5th Revision).
125.0160 cm equilateral triangle64Each
135.0260 cm circular32Each
145.0380 mm x 60 mm rectangular16Each
156R.C. Guard post\nSupplying fitting and fixing R.C. guard post 1.37m long with C.C. 1:2:4 with graded stone chips of 13.2mm down casting , curing complete including cost of providing 4nos.of 12mm dia. rod of length 1.54m as main reinforcement and 6 nos. of round shaped 8mm dia rods used as binders; the placing of the first binder should be at 75mm below the top finished surface and the other 5 nos of binders should be placed at 245mm c/c ; the guard post is of octagonal section with inscribed circle of dia 24cm at the base tapering to corresponding dimensions of 16cm at the top including two coats of painting with best quality synthetic enamel paint of approved\nmake and grade to form 6 nos. horizontal alternate bands in white/tannery yellow and black to 90 cm length standing up above ground after mending good damages if any during striking off shuttering, making hole in ground of 47cm depth and 30cm. minimum dia, fixing the guard posts in the same holes and repacking the earth properly so as to keep the guard posts standing properly erect in correct position true to line and length including carriage of R. C. Guard Post with due care to the site including loading into the truck and unloading at site complete in all respect.
166.01With Pakur variety stone chips730Each
177Construction of Subgrade and Earthen Shoulders Construction of subgrade and earthen shoulders with approved material obtained from borrow pits with all lifts and leads, transporting to site, spreading, grading to required slope and compacted to meet requirement of Table 300.2 with lead upto 1000 m as per Technical Specification Clause 303.1 for Rural Roads of MORD. (Borrow pit /pre work post work measurement)7396.8Cum.
188Road Marking with Hot Applied Thermoplastic Compound with Reflectorising Glass Beads on Bituminous Surface:-\nProviding and laying of hot applied thermoplastic compound 2.5 mm thick including reflectorising glass beads @ 250 gms per sqm area, thickness of 2.5 mm is exclusive of surface applied glass beads as per IRC:35. The finished surface to be level, uniform and free from streaks and holes complete as per Clause 803 of Specifications for Road & Bridge Works of MoRT&H (5th Revision).4140Sqm.
